Frequently Asked Questions about Windsor Hills

How much are Studio apartments in Windsor Hills?

There are currently 201 Studio Apartments in Windsor Hills with rent ranges from $1,295 to $2,000 with an average price of $1,621.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Windsor Hills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Windsor Hills ranges from $1,499 to $2,700 with an average monthly rent of $2,205.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Windsor Hills c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Windsor Hills range from $1,995 to $3,400.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,725.

How expensive are Windsor Hills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 97 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Windsor Hills on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,295 to $3,500 - averaging $2,565 for the location.
